Finding Replacement Car Keys Near You: A Comprehensive Guide
Losing a car key can be a frustrating experience, especially if you discover yourself locked out of your vehicle and unsure where to turn for help. Luckily, with developments in innovation, there are many services available for those in need of replacement car keys. This short article intends to supply a helpful guide on how to discover replacement car keys near you, the actions to take, prospective expenses, and some common questions that develop throughout this process.
Where to Look for Replacement Car Keys
When you require a replacement car key, a number of options are available. These choices vary based on factors like the type of vehicle, the key's technology, and your area. Below are the most common places to look for help.
1. Car dealerships
- Pros: Reliable, trained specialists; access to the initial manufacturer's requirements; potential for key fob programming.
- Cons: Often the most expensive alternative; longer wait times; may not offer 24/7 services.
2. Auto Locksmiths
- Pros: Generally less expensive than dealerships; available for emergencies; can cut and program numerous types of keys, consisting of wise keys and key fobs.
- Cons: Varying levels of know-how; not all locksmith professionals focus on automotive keys.
3. Hardware Stores
- Pros: Convenient and often less expensive for standard keys; instant service.
- Cons: Limited to older and conventional keys; might not offer sophisticated key programs; lack of expertise in modern key technologies.
4. Mobile Key Services
- Pros: Convenience of concerning you; frequently available 24/7; deals numerous services such as cutting, shows, and unlocking your car.
- Cons: Costs can vary extensively; quality may differ based on the company.
5. Insurance Coverage and Roadside Assistance
- Pros: Some insurance policies cover lost key replacements; might have partnerships with locksmith professionals for fast service; can provide additional aid such as towing or lock opening.
- Cons: Coverage might vary; not all policies include key replacement; prospective wait times.
6. Online Retailers
- Pros: May offer lower prices for fundamental keys; can supply a key for DIY shows.
- Cons: Requires knowledge of programs; delivery times can differ; no immediate service for locked-out circumstances.
Factors Influencing Cost
Replacement car key expenses can differ commonly depending upon different aspects. The following table breaks down potential expenses related to different types of car keys and where you may obtain them.
| Key Type | Car dealership Cost | Auto Locksmith Cost | Hardware Store Cost | Mobile Key Service Cost |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Standard Key | ₤ 50 - ₤ 150 | ₤ 30 - ₤ 75 | ₤ 2 - ₤ 6 | ₤ 60 - ₤ 120 |
| Transponder Key | ₤ 75 - ₤ 200 | ₤ 50 - ₤ 125 | Not offered | ₤ 75 - ₤ 150 |
| Key Fob (Smart Key) | ₤ 150 - ₤ 300 | ₤ 100 - ₤ 250 | Not available | ₤ 150 - ₤ 350 |
Additional Considerations
- Programming Fees: Some keys require programming, which might add additional costs.
- Rescue Fees: If locked out, additional charges may get unlocking services.
- Travel Charges: Mobile services may charge for range and travel time.
Actions to Take When You Lose Your Key
If you've lost your car key, the following steps can guide you through the healing process:
- Check for Spare Keys: Before panicking, see if you have any spare keys available.
- Identify the Type of Key: Identify if your car uses a conventional key, transponder key, or a key fob.
- Contact Relevant Services: Depending on your key type, either call a locksmith, dealer, or mobile service.
- Collect Necessary Information: Be ready with info such as your Vehicle Identification Number (VIN), proof of ownership, and recognition.
- Set up a Service: Arrange for a locksmith professional or dealership to supply the service needed for your key replacement.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. The length of time does it take to get a replacement key?
- Replacement times differ based on the type of key and the area. Dealers might take several days, while locksmith professionals can often offer same-day service.
2. Can I configure a replacement key myself?
- Some car models enable self-programming. Consult your owner's manual or search online for specific instructions.
3. Is it less expensive to go to a dealership for a replacement key?
- Dealers tend to be the most pricey option. Auto locksmith professionals and mobile key services generally provide more budget-friendly rates.
4. What if I lost my only key?
- If you've lost your only key, your best alternative is to contact a locksmith or car dealership that concentrates on lost keys. They might require to create a completely new key.
5. Exist any precautions I can take to avoid losing my key?
- Consider utilizing a key tracker, designating particular spots for your keys in your home, or producing a regular to look for them before leaving any place.
